Alaska is Chilly Dec 06, 2008
Alaska is Beautiful beyond belief, but you will enjoy taking all those outdoor pictures more if you pack warmer clothes. Those of us from the lower 48 get cold in our regular summer clothing. So pack for fall or spring. Long sleeves, Jeans, and jackets are a must for this picture/postcard state.(visited there 6/20/08-7/1/08)

Packing for Alaska Jul 13, 2008
Alaska Pack List
q Bag for your personal gear q Boots/Shoes q Socks q Underwear q Pants q Shirts q Sleeping Clothes q Handkerchief/Bandana* q Swimsuit (Hot Tubing and Whitewater Rafting)* q Rain Gear (protect from wind and rain) q Umbrella* q Fleece Jacket/Wool Sweater q Vest/Extra Insulating Layer q Hat with a Brim q Beanie/Stocking Cap* q Gloves* q Day Pack* q Water Bottle (at least 1 Quart) q Toiletries & Vitamins & Medications q Sunglasses q Sunscreen* q Insect Repellant* q Chapstick* q Camera and Film/Memory (extra batteries and film/memory) q Whistle (for Safety)* q Binoculars* q Flashlight/Headlamp* q Travel Pillow* q Cash/Travelers Checks/Credit Card (Food, Beverages & Souvenirs) q Reading Material* q Journal and Pen/Pencil* q Snacks* q Smile and Positive Attitude * = Optional Temperatures range from the 40’s to the 80’s normally in the Summer. Check to see if your lodging has laundry facilities so you can pack less. Make sure you have room in your bag if you plan on buying souvenirs. Packing Lighter is Better!!!
